Amid political chaos, Mahathir holds all the cards

KUALA LUMPUR - The Malaysian King's appointment of Tun Dr Mahathir Mohamad as interim Prime Minister just hours after he resigned as head of government underlines how the grand old man of Malaysian politics remains the only person in the country who can command the premiership today.
For both King and country, this is the only certainty after 48 hours of furious, chaotic political horse-trading.
